Let w represent the width of the rectangle in cm. Then its length in cm is (3w+9). The perimeter is the sum of two lengths and two widths, so is ...
... 418 = 2(w + (3w+9))
... 209 = 4w +9 . . . . . . divide by 2, collect terms
... 200 = 4w . . . . . . . . subtract 9
... 50 = w . . . . . . . . . . divide by 4
... length = 3w+9 = 3·50 +9 = 159
The dimensions of this piece of land are 159 cm by 50 cm.

Answer:All coordinate pairs that are in Quadrant I will have a positive x value and a positive y value. All coordinate pairs that are in Quadrant II will have a negative x value and a positive y value. All coordinate pairs that are in Quadrant III will have a negative x value and a negative y value.
